Though he is largely forgotten today, director John S. Robertson – who was later immortalized by The Byrds with their 1967 single “Old John Robertson” – first broke into movies with the Vitagraph Studios in 1915 before heading to Paramount Pictures, where he directed his best known film, Dr. Jekyll and Mr. Hyde (1920) with John Barrymore in the lead. By 1927 – after directing a few Richard Barthelmess films for First National Pictures – he was at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er, where he teamed with the studio’s latest prized star acquisition Lillian Gish for the romantic period drama Annie Laurie. Once thought of as a lost film, Kino has given the film its official home video debut here.
